The degree program aimed at training research specialists in the field of creation, modification and application of modern functional, structural, nanostructured and intelligent materials. The term of study is 3 years, upon graduation, PhD doctor of philosophy degree in materials science is awarded.

Program focuses on evolving the interdisciplinary approach that includes modern areas of materials science, digital modeling, machine learning, sustainable development and environmentally sound technologies. Special attention is paid to the study of the patterns of "composition–structure–properties–technology", as well as the issues of the life cycle and reuse of materials in the context of transition to "green" economy.

Program includes disciplines in physical-chemical analysis methods, nanostructured materials, digital modeling (Comsol Multiphysics, SolidWorks, ANSYS), applied mechanics, and mathematical modeling programs in engineering practice. Practical training takes place in specialized laboratories equipped with modern equipment: X-ray diffractometer (XRD), scanning electron and atomic force microscopy (SEM, AFM), differential scanning calorimetry (DSC), spectrophotometry, etc.

Doctoral students undergo international scientific internships and work under the guidance of international scientific consultants. Program is implemented in cooperation with universities in Germany, the USA, France, Poland, China and South Korea. This allows doctoral students to participate in joint research projects and share their experience with world-class scientists.

Graduates become researchers, laboratory managers, technical university teachers, and experts in high-tech industries that require the deep comprehension of the nature of materials and the ability to elaborate new engineering solutions.
